Description

The species Titan is the giant within the sunflower family - it grows up to four meters tall, while it can produce flowers as big as 40 cm. The cultivated species is pollen-free and suited even for people with allergies. All sunflowers develop so-called specious prosperities (pseudo-flowers) that consist of up to 15.000 separate blossoms. The blooming takes usually place between July and October. The rich nectar can reach around lunchtime a sugar content of 35% and draws lots of butterflies,bees and bumblebees. Also predatory insects get attracted that exterminate lice and other vermins in the near surrounding. Sunflowers are known as compass plants that always grow towards the sunlight (heliotropism). The flower bud follows the sun from East to West in the daytime and falls back to the East during the night. Blossoming sunflowers are not heliotropic anymore and the most flower heads pointing to the sunrise. The sunflower kernels are rich in unsaturated fatty acids - in Russia, Turkey and Spain the kernels are often been roasted and eaten. Natural location The natural habitat of the Sunflower Titan is mainly in North and Middle America. In the Mississippi region and in Mexico, the cultivation more than 4000 years ago is archaeological proven. Spanish sailors brought the first seeds to Europe during the 16th century.
